Hace más de 10 años y bajo el pseudónimo de Satoshi Nakamoto, su autor o autores crearon una criptomoneda de pago digital que provocó una metamorfosis en el panorama económico mundial: el Bitcoin. Casi todo el mundo ha oído hablar de esta moneda virtual, y de su tecnología revolucionaria difícil de entender, conocida genéricamente como blockchain o cadena de bloques.
En realidad, comprender su funcionamiento no es complejo, lo que ocurre es que frecuentemente se confunde el significado del término. Normalmente, cuando hablamos de blockchain, nos referimos a una única tecnología como un todo, cuando realmente es un compendio de tecnologías en las que blockchain es una parte de ellas.
En este artículo hablaremos del concepto de la cadena de bloques, de su funcionamiento y de su aplicabilidad más allá del Bitcoin y del primer uso que se le ha dado en el sector financiero. Y es que blockchain, unida a otras tecnologías como la firma electrónica avanzada, nos permite garantizar la autenticidad de nuestros datos mediante su atribución a terceros que ya cuentan con la fiabilidad de una identidad digital confiable, además de tener su control y asegurar su inmutabilidad.
¿Qué es blockchain?
Tradicionalmente, las bases de datos han sido sistemas centralizados, gestionados por una única entidad. En definitiva, islas independientes en cada una de las entidades, y en las que podemos encontrar distintas versiones de la información, añadiendo complejidad y un gran esfuerzo a la conciliación de los datos entre distintas entidades. Además, las bases de datos tradicionales son sistemas que permiten no solo insertar información, sino también modificarla o incluso borrarla, lo que dificulta todavía más la concordancia entre distintas entidades, y requiere esfuerzos adicionales para garantizar su integridad.
El ejemplo más típico en el que podemos pensar son los bancos, y la conciliación de las operaciones entre ellos y a nivel nacional.
Blockchain es el término más popular para referirse a sistemas de libro mayor distribuido (Distributed Ledger Technology, o DLT), que emplean fuertemente la criptografía para proteger la información, y que utilizan un algoritmo de consenso o acuerdo para aprobar la incorporación de nueva información a la red. Si buscamos un símil, los sistemas de blockchain serían el libro mayor de las empresas, el registro en el que se anotan movimientos o transacciones, y la incorporación de la nueva información a la red cada uno de los asientos contables.
En realidad, blockchain es un concepto en el que cada bloque de información, por ejemplo cada asiento del libro mayor, va fuertemente ligado a los anteriores. Esto hace que sea muy complicado y costoso alterar la información que ya se encuentra presente en el libro mayor, proporcionando con ello una de las principales características de blockchain, que es la inmutabilidad de la información.
Cómo funciona blockchain
Los sistemas o redes DLT permiten resolver el problema de los tradicionales sistemas centralizados, al lograr que la información se encuentre distribuida entre distintos sistemas, existiendo una única versión de la información, que es idéntica para todos.
Para añadir nueva información en la red se realiza un procedimiento de consenso. Esto implica que una mayoría de nodos participantes en la red considere esa inserción de la información como válida. En ese caso, se aprueba la inserción de información, y a continuación se incluye en el blockchain. A través de la criptografía, se logra que la información sea inalterable, al estar vinculada a la información previa, lo que garantiza su integridad.
Si bien hay diferencias entre las distintas plataformas y tipos de redes, de forma general se puede reflejar el funcionamiento de blockchain en los pasos siguientes:
1.- Antonio quiere enviar un importe en Bitcoins a su amigo Benito
2.- Esta operación se convierte en un bloque, mediante una serie de operaciones criptográficas
3.- El bloque aprobado se envía a todos los nodos en todas partes de la red Bitcoin
4.- Los nodos de la red aprueban que el bloque es válido por el mecanismo de consenso o acuerdo de la red Bitcoin
5.- El bloque se añade a la cadena, mediante nuevas operaciones criptográficas que garantizan su seguridad e inmutabilidad, generando un registro de la transacción
6.- ¡Los Bitcoins de Antonio le llegan a Benito!
Qué son los smart contracts
La mayoría de redes blockchain implementan smart contracts, que son automatismos para realizar operaciones predefinidas cuando se dan una serie de condiciones. Este sería un ejemplo de una operación que se llevaría a cabo tras cumplirse una o varias de las circunstancias definidas con anterioridad: “ordena la venta de toda mi cartera de acciones de Contoso SA cuando el precio de la acción alcance 15 USD”. Cuando el precio de la acción alcance 15USD, se cumple la condición establecida, y el smart contract automáticamente ejecuta las acciones pertinentes para vender toda la cartera de acciones de Contoso SA.
Esto amplía enormemente las posibilidades de las redes blockchain, dando que les aportan un plus de funcionalidad respecto a simplemente una base de datos de transacciones, y permiten satisfacer nuevos casos de uso más complejos.
5 aplicaciones de la tecnología blockchain
Si bien el uso más conocido y que puso de moda las tecnologías blockchain fueron las criptomonedas, como Bitcoin o Ethereum, hoy en día hay cientos de casos de uso relacionados con todos los sectores. Algunos de los más relevantes y aplicables a la vida diaria ya son una realidad:
➤ relacionados con la identidad digital de las personas, siendo los casos de identidad digital soberana (SSI) uno de los más típicos, donde las personas toman el control de sus datos personales y deciden con quién y qué compartir.
➤ la trazabilidad de los envíos en cadenas logísticas, que por ejemplo permite disponer de un registro global y descentralizado de todas las operaciones de un operador global.
➤ la gestión de información sanitaria, permitiendo que solo aquella información necesaria sea compartida, y solamente con el personal sanitario que debe y puede verlo.
➤ en el sector financiero , como ya se ha mencionado en este artículo brinda una consolidación instantánea de operaciones entre bancos, transferencias o inversiones internacionales.
➤ los artistas se apoyan en blockchain para distribuir sus obras y recibir las compensaciones por los derechos de forma directa, pudiendo prescindir de las distribuidoras de contenidos.
En Uanataca trabajamos para simplificar el uso de la identidad digital de los ciudadanos y empresas, de forma totalmente segura y alineada con la regulación. Como empresa comprometida, buscamos alianzas con entidades que comparten nuestra visión, y formamos parte del consorcio Alastria, que promueve el uso y adopción de la tecnología blockchain en distintos ámbitos sociales y empresariales. Participamos en varias comisiones y grupos de trabajo, y en concreto estamos muy implicados en una iniciativa para apoyar en la desescalada del confinamiento causado por el Covid-19, y el posterior seguimiento de los casos para prevenir rebrotes.
Convergencia entre blockchain y firma electrónica avanzada
La firma electrónica avanzada es un concepto maduro y asentado, fuertemente regulado y aceptado en el mercado. Aporta unas garantías tecnológicas y legales inigualables hoy en día que protege y custodia la identidad de personas físicas o jurídicas, y permite la generación de evidencias electrónicas. Estas características interactúan de forma natural con las redes blockchain al suplir una carencia que estas pueden tener, desde un punto de vista técnico y regulatorio.
Por ejemplo, uno de los casos más aplicados de las redes blockchain son los llamados sistemas de identidad soberana (self-sovereing identity o SSI). En este tipo de redes, las personas pueden disponer de información relacionada con su identidad, como por ejemplo su número de DNI, su fecha de nacimiento, su titulación académica, su registro de permiso de conducir, etc.
El gran valor de estas redes es que es el usuario el dueño de la información, dado que él la gestiona y decide con quién la comparte. La combinación perfecta con la firma electrónica avanzada viene de la certeza que esta aporta para garantizar la identidad de las personas o entidades que generan atributo. Por ejemplo, asegurando que la universidad es realmente quién dice ser, y con ello el atributo de un título académico es verdadero. Veamos un ejemplo:
➤ María se inscribe en el sistema Alastria ID, que es una implementación de un sistema SSI.
➤ María solicita a la Universidad Complutense que declare en el sistema SSI que ella es titulada en Ingeniería de Telecomunicaciones.
➤ La Universidad Complutense añade un atributo a la identidad de María, un atributo verificado dado que la identidad de la Universidad Complutense se garantiza mediante el uso de la firma electrónica avanzada.
➤ María va a solicitar trabajo en Contoso SA, una empresa de telecomunicaciones. Para ello, María comparte su atributo de título académico con Pedro, que es la persona de RRHH de Contoso SA que está realizando la entrevista.
➤ Pedro verifica el atributo de título académico, y verifica que es fiable gracias a la firma electrónica de la Universidad Complutense.
La complementariedad de las redes blockchain con las firmas electrónicas avanzadas es innegable, y sus aplicaciones prácticas en diferentes ámbitos serán cada vez más populares a medida que se visibilicen sus bondades.
La convergencia de la tecnología blockchain y la firma electrónica avanzada nos depara un futuro prometedor, un cambio de paradigma que nos proporcionará un nuevo entorno social y empresarial en el que podremos interactuar y crear valor bajo el paraguas de una tecnología segura y accesible.
Si quieres dejarnos tu comentario en este post, puedes hacerlo en el siguiente formulario. ⬇️